I never walked out of Newsfile studio – Ntim Fordjour clarifies

The embattled Member of Parliament (MP) for Assin South constituency, Hon. Ntim Fordjour, has firmly denied reports that he walked out of the popular current affairs program, Newsfile.

The incident, which occurred on Saturday, April 5, has sparked controversy following claims made by the host, Samson Anyenini, and Sammy Gyamfi.

In a statement on X, Hon. Fordjour clarified that he was only scheduled to participate in a specific segment of the show.

“I never walked out of Newsfile, contrary to what Samson Ayenini and Sammy Gyamfi put out. I was billed for only a particular segment and was told another panelist was billed to take over after my segment,” he explained.

The MP emphasized that he left the studio after completing his allotted time and during a scheduled break.

“I left after my segment fully concluded and break was taken for me to exit while my replacement walked in to take her seat,” Fordjour stated.

He also accused Ayenini of biased and hostile hosting, which he said he pointed out before leaving.

Fordjour further alleged that Sammy Gyamfi filmed his exit and shared the footage on WhatsApp with misleading claims that he had walked out of the show. “Sammy Gyamfi filmed the exit and broadcasted falsely on his WhatsApp with claims of me walking out the show,” he said, while describing the video as “staged, not coincidence.”
